MBBS Admission Process in the Argentina for Indian Students
 

The MBBS admission process in Argentina is simple and student-friendly. First, applicants must meet the eligibility criteria—completion of 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ology, and a qualified NEET score. Students should shortlist recognized medical universities and apply online through the university’s official portal by uploading necessary documents such as mark sheets, passport copies, and NEET scorecards.

Once the documents are verified, eligible candidates receive a Letter of Acceptance / Offer Letter from the university. Next, students must pay the initial tuition or registration fees to confirm their seat. Afterward, they can apply for an Argentine student visa by submitting the offer letter, financial proof, and medical certificates at the nearest Argentine Embassy.

Finally, students can book travel and accommodation, attend orientation programs, and begin their MBBS classes in July or August, depending on the university’s academic calendar.

How to Study MBBS in Argentina Without NEET?
 

Technically, some Argentine universities may admit international students without NEET, as the exam is not a requirement under Argentine education laws. However, for Indian students, NEET qualification is mandatory as per the National Medical Commission (NMC) to study MBBS abroad and later practice in India. Without NEET, students can still pursue MBBS in Argentina, but they cannot appear for the FMGE/NExT exam or obtain a medical license in India. Therefore, NEET ensures both valid admission recognition and future career eligibility in India, making it essential for Indian students planning a medical career back home.

Postgraduate Options after Completing MBBS in Argentina
 

After earning an MBBS (MD equivalent) degree in Argentina, graduates can pursue various postgraduate (PG) and specialization options both within Argentina and abroad. Argentine medical universities offer Residency Programs (Postgrado Médico) in disciplines such as Internal Medicine, Surgery, Pediatrics, Obstetrics & Gynecology, Psychiatry, Cardiology, and Radiology. These programs typically last 3–5 years and include intensive hospital-based clinical training.

International students wishing to specialize in Argentina must clear a residency entrance exam and demonstrate proficiency in Spanish, as most PG courses are conducted in the national language.

For Indian students, another pathway is to return to India and pursue MD/MS or Diploma programs after qualifying FMGE/NExT. Graduates can also appear for global licensing exams like USMLE (USA)PLAB (UK), or AMC (Australia) to continue their postgraduate medical education in those countries.

Some students prefer research-based postgraduate degrees such as Master’s in Public Health (MPH)Medical Research, or Healthcare Management, enhancing their academic and global career prospects.

Overall, an Argentine MBBS opens diverse postgraduate avenues worldwide, enabling students to specialize, research, or teach in leading healthcare systems.


Salary of Doctor after doing MBBS from Argentina
 

After completing an MBBS (MD equivalent) in Argentina, a doctor’s salary varies based on specialization, experience, and workplace. On average, a general practitioner in Argentina earns around USD 1,000–2,500 per month, while specialists such as surgeons or cardiologists can earn USD 3,000–6,000 per month. Doctors working in private hospitals or running their own clinics often earn more. For Indian graduates returning home, income depends on clearing FMGE/NExT and practicing in India, where fresh MBBS doctors typically earn 6–12 lakhs per annum, increasing substantially with specialization and experience.


Visa Requirements for doing MBBS in Argentina for Indian Students
 

Indian students planning to pursue MBBS in Argentina must apply for a Student Visa (Visa de Estudiante), issued by the Argentine Embassy or Consulate in India. After receiving the official admission or invitation letter from a recognized Argentine university, students can begin the visa application process.

The key documents required include a valid passport (minimum 6 months validity), admission/offer lettervisa application formrecent photographsproof of financial resourcesmedical fitness certificateHIV test report, and a police clearance certificate. All academic and personal documents must be translated into Spanish and notarizedbefore submission.

The Argentine Embassy may also request apostilled educational certificates and verification of NEET qualification (for Indian students). The visa processing time typically takes 4–6 weeks, and the initial visa is valid for one year, renewable annually upon proof of continued enrollment.

Students must register with the Argentine Immigration Office (Dirección Nacional de Migraciones) upon arrival. Holding a valid student visa allows students to stay legally in Argentina throughout their studies and participate in university programs or internships.


Does MBBS from Argentina degree valid in India as per NMC Regulations
 

Yes, an MBBS (MD equivalent) degree from Argentina is valid in India, provided the medical university is recognized by the National Medical Commission (NMC) and listed in the World Directory of Medical Schools (WDOMS). According to NMC’s Foreign Medical Graduate Regulations (2021), Indian students who study medicine abroad must:

  1. Complete a minimum of 54 months (4.5 years) of medical education.

  2. Undergo a one-year internship in the same country.

  3. Obtain eligibility by qualifying NEET before admission.

  4. Pass the National Exit Test (NExT) or FMGE, as applicable, to practice in India.

Most Argentine medical universities meet these standards, offering six-year programs with comprehensive clinical training. Therefore, MBBS degrees from Argentina are recognized and valid in India, enabling graduates to pursue medical practice or postgraduate education after fulfilling NMC’s licensing requirements.
